**Q: How do I access the Brindlewood partner SFTP drop?**

New hires at Fennimore Logistics should first request the drop role from their team lead, then verify the host fingerprint against the onboarding wiki before connecting. Files from Brindlewood arrive nightly and must not be renamed. If the service account is ever locked out, recovery requires the passphrase held by the integrations team, shown below.

recovery phrase for yajop-tagef: quenael-zoriel-aldael-quenax-druion

Briefing — Leadership Review, Pindle & Rusk Co. Quick one for the board: we're trimming the marketing budget by roughly a fifth next quarter. The Glimmerline campaign underdelivered in the Corvane region, and Head of Marketing Selda Triss agrees we should redirect spend toward retention rather than splashy acquisition pushes. Nobody loves cuts, but the numbers make the case. Full breakdown at the review session. The reasoning ties directly to a confidential plan noted below.

management briefing: Only 33 of the 205 pilot accounts renewed Kasath, so a churn review is set for October 17. Weniusek Logistics is in early talks to buy Holethax Freight for about $345.6 million.

Leadership Review Briefing — Sales Leads

Let's be straight about it: Marbeck Retail now drives 44% of our billings at Fennhurst Supply, and that's too many eggs in one basket. They're a great account, but one procurement reshuffle on their side and our year looks very different. The ask for this cycle is simple — every sales lead brings two credible new mid-tier prospects to the next review, with realistic close dates. Support and incentives are being arranged. The broader plan is set out in the note below.

board note of tagug-hahag: Praionax Logistics is in early talks to buy Julaxek Group for about $36.3 million. The Julmir launch date is March 1, and nothing goes to the press before then.

## Runbook: Restoring per-tenant rate quotas after account recovery

When a tenant account on Quotilla is recovered, its rate quotas reset to the global default, which can throttle large tenants unexpectedly. First, confirm the tenant's tier in the billing ledger, then re-apply the stored quota snapshot from the nightly export. Verify with a synthetic burst test before closing the incident. Re-applying snapshots requires unsealing the quota vault, which accepts only the recovery passphrase recorded directly below this line.

unlock words, fawig-bagef: olidor-holir-istox-holath-tamys-quenion-giliel